Situated about half a mile SE of the cathedral, on the south bank of the river, this Romanesque church is one of the latest at Glendalough. Said to have been founded for Augustinian Canons by St Lawrence O'Toole in 1162, it became Arroasian probably soon after 1163 (Gwynn and Hadcock 1988, 177). The buildings (now largely restored) consist of a nave (dims. 12.7m E-W; 6.35m N-S) and chancel (dims. 5.36m E-W; 3.56m N-S) with possible domestic building (c. 12.2m E-W; c. 5.8m N-S) attached to the N side of the nave. The chancel arch (of three orders) and the two-light E window have Romanesque ornament, including human and animal figures. The E wall has two aumbries one at each side of the window opening, and there are a number of small cupboards in the chancel. The nave has two doors and two windows in the S wall and one door in the N wall. The chancel was originally barrel-vaulted. A mural stairs rises southwards in the east wall of the attached building and led to an upper floor. (Leask 1950, 33-6; Barrow 1992, 43-8) SMR No.: WI023-031----

Name Phase-based Terrestrial Laser Scanning of Glendalough
Description Phase based terrestrial laser scanning using a Faro Focus 120 laser scanner. The instrument quotes the following specification: Distance accuracy up to ±2mm. Range from 0.6m up to 120m. Measurement rate up to 976,000 points/sec. Intensity & RGB. Integrated colour camera. Photorealistic 3D colour scans with up to 70 megapixels. Parallax-free colour overlay.
